As a member of the AMS Custom Reporting team, you will use advanced knowledge of database management and coding practices to perform tasks associated with developing, debugging, or designing Custom Reports in accordance with provided design specifications. Help drive projects within the Oracle Health client environment. Clear and consistent communications with clients and internal collaborators are critical.

  • Perform fixing, investigations, reviewing front-end applications by gathering information, using fixing tools, shadowing end users, and testing workflows internally and externally.
  • Perform fixing investigations via backend methods by collecting log files, querying tables, updating database fields, and updating/cycling servers.
  • Communicate effectively verbally and in writing to clients and internal collaborators.
  • Document notes, activities, resolutions, and other knowledge articles throughout the lifecycle of an investigation.
  • Prioritize work based on severity and vitality balancing client and business needs.
  • Collaborate among and across teams to ensure issues are addressed by the appropriate individuals.

Qualifications:

  • At least 3-5 years of experience with SQL
  • At least 3-5 years of experience Database Management

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with Millennium and/or CCL
  • An understanding of Java coding concepts
